Emergency Call

Description
An extension user can dial the preprogrammed emergency numbers (→ Emergency Number [304]) after
seizing a trunk regardless of the restrictions imposed on the extension.
Conditions
A specified number of emergency numbers can be stored (some may have default values).
Emergency numbers may be called even when:
in Account Code—Forced mode (→ 1.5.4.3 Account Code Entry)
in any TRS/Barring levels (→ 1.8.1 Toll Restriction (TRS)/Call Barring (Barring))
after the preprogrammed call charge limit is reached (→ 1.8.2 Budget Management)
in Extension Lock (→ 1.8.3 Extension Lock)
CLIP Number Notification (KX-TDA100/KX-TDA200 only)
When dialling an emergency number, the preassigned CLIP number for the extension will be sent as a
location identification number. (→ 1.20.1.2 Calling/Connected Line Identification Presentation (CLIP/
COLP))
The CLIP number assigned to the extension will be sent regardless of the settings such as CLIR or
CLIP number assigned to an ISDN port to be used. This feature is only available when using a PRI
(PRI23) line with E911-compatible services.
